Don’t deceive yourself in any way. They are designed to appear and feel like a real gun that is shooting, but they are not intended to produce injuries that are fatal in nature. If one of the BBs were to hit the flesh, any gun might potentially cause damage and discomfort. However, they are constructed so that they will not even shatter glass when fired and are supposed to have a range of between 50 and 300 feet.
You may become cut and bleed a little if you are shot with a BB from an airsoft gun; nevertheless, the BB will not pierce the skin. Even while the majority of injuries produced by these weapons are not life-threatening, you risk having your eye shot out if you misuse them. Goggles are highly recommended by experts for anyone who wants to safeguard their eyes.

The United States, Japan, Hong Kong, and Indonesia are among the countries that do not outlaw the possession of firearms.
Many nations that prohibit firearms also prohibit the use of airsoft weapons because of how realistically they mimic actual firearms. However, given their resemblance to genuine firearms, you should never forget to exercise extreme caution whenever you own one and how you carry it. For individuals in the United States to tell the difference between a real gun and an airsoft gun, the gun’s nozzle must have an orange-red color tip.
Australia presently forbids airsoft. The issue is with the guns rather than the sport itself. Although paintball projectiles are substantially larger and shoot more than ten times as quickly as airsoft BBs, paintball guns are legal in Australia. Only Argentina, Canada, Malaysia, North Korea, Singapore, and Australia have banned the sport. Attempts to change airsoft laws have failed repeatedly.

Japan is the birthplace of the airsoft gun. Japan’s citizens were interested in owning guns, although the law prevented them from doing so. Therefore, despite its realistic appearance, the airsoft gun does not technically constitute a firearm or other prohibited weapon. Makers have a license agreement with ordinary gun manufacturers so that they can lawfully build replicas and designs that are the same as the original firearms.

There are three primary categories of airsoft guns, and the following is a list of their prices in descending order:
Gas: Gas-powered include one additional feature right away, which is automatic fire. These are considerably more powerful than the majority of spring airsoft guns, but they also cost a little more. Because it already has a gas charge inside of it, an airsoft gas-powered rifle or pistol eliminates the need to cock the weapon before each use. Despite their higher price tag, gas-powered airsoft weapons have a more realistic “real thing” sensation. This higher power comes with an additional cost, as it is necessary to refuel the gas tank. Either CO2 cartridges or a portable hand pump can be used to accomplish this goal.
Electric: And last but not least, the electric version of the airsoft pistol. These are the most advanced types of airsoft guns, and they are also known by the acronym AEG, which stands for “Airsoft Electric Gun.”
A fully automated electric gun (AEG) will still have a spring inside, but the electric motor will regulate the spring to reach high fire rates. The firing mechanism of each AEG is powered by a relatively small yet potent engine. The fact that this particular style of airsoft gun can be loaded with paintballs of a smaller caliber is one of the cool things about it. However, a word of caution is in order. If a paintball breaks within an AEG, it has the potential to block up the entire firing mechanism, which means that the gun will need to be disassembled and cleaned thoroughly.
